根据Excel中的多个条件返回值

时间:2020-08-30 08:39:42

标签: excel google-sheets excel-formula

我有一张下表,我要根据2个条件-(1)日期,(2)项目名称,返回所选项目名称价格

有人知道索引匹配是否可以为此提供输出?

enter image description here

2 个答案:

答案 0 :(得分:2)

您还可以使用INDEX / MATCH函数。如果日期或项目不是唯一的,它将返回第一个匹配项。

=INDEX($B$8:$D$13,MATCH($B$2,$A$8:$A$13,0),MATCH($B$1,$B$7:$D$7,0))

enter image description here

答案 1 :(得分:1)

使用sumproduct函数是实现此目的的一种方法

=SUMPRODUCT(($D$8:$F$8=$D$3)*($C$9:$C$15=$D$4)*$D$9:$F$15)

enter image description here